Faith vs. Fear 3

“How to Inject Faith rather than Fear
into your Atmosphere”

Mark 4:35-40
The disciples were full of fear and empty of faith.
Jesus was full of faith and empty of fear.

The disciples had fear in their atmosphere.
Jesus had faith in his atmosphere.

The faith atmosphere of his heart affected the stormy atmosphere of his situation!

How can we inject faith into our atmosphere?
One powerful way of doing that is with our words!
Your words can deliver the power in your heart into your situation.

Jesus made two powerful statements that affected, adjusted and finally controlled his situation.

Let us go over to the other side.
Peace, be still!
(Hush now.  Be still [muzzled])

Jesus spoke faith words directly to that which inspired fear!
Once Jesus spoke, verbalized or confessed the objective, the goal…he never said anything any different!
In fact, he laid down for a nap!
Hebrews 4:3 says, “we which have believed do enter into rest”

When he spoke the second time, it was a command for the situation to come into line with his original objective!
Faith is injected into our atmosphere through faith words!
